19.15.2 Installation. Crimp contacts are assembled to conductors outside of the connector (see<br />
Figure 19-32) <strong>and</strong> are subsequently installed into the connector body (see Figure 19-33). When a<br />
connector is properly assembled, contacts are captured inside the connector.<br />
On terminal junctions <strong>and</strong> certain insertable crimp-contact connectors, contacts are not exposed<br />
for push testing. Contacts shall be properly installed <strong>and</strong> retained (i.e., locked-in/seated) within<br />
the cavities <strong>and</strong> withst<strong>and</strong> the axial (i.e., contact retention) loads specified in Table (19-2),<br />
without dislodging or damaging the contact, wire sealing grommet, cavity, or the contact<br />
retention mechanism (Requirement).<br />
